WebMay 10, 2024 · For the AMOLED on most smartphones, red sub-pixels are the most durable, followed by green. Blue decays the fastest. When you see burn-in, it's often caused by a weakening blue sub-pixel. All "fixes" aim at addressing the failing blue sub-pixel. Remember, there are also tools available to fix dead pixels.

WebAug 7, 2024 · Very difficult if not impossible to "burn in" a LCD screen. It was a term that originated with CRTs when leaving the electron beam constantly going across the same phosphors gradually degraded them. LCD have a totally different technology.
